I'm not even considering an engine mod as Scumbag couldn't keep up in Oxfordshire anyway :cool: - but if I was, which I'm not - then would my 7G box be any the wiser? Or would that need upgrading too?
 
I would expect it to sense the extra torque and hold a higher gear for longer before changing down.
 
Because the gearbox ECU senses the accellerator position and the torque of passed through to the gearbox.
 
buy a V8 and have done with it...go on. you know you want to!

looking at the new SL they do, as an option, the AMG spec upgrade on the 7GTronic gearbox. this reduces the amount of time it take for the gear to change. and the 'box is fitted in the one with 530NM of torque. so if you had it fiddled with, if it doesn't go over that, it will work. i notice it is still not in the larger power ones yet! matter of time tho i think. Brabus can strengthen some bits and peices in it for some of their options. costs tho.
